Output 65167ecd5b61f8dcbeb5110fca44adb15d0aa558c587304d14a7fcba829f62a2:1

value
6020508255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c768c1f84010b979653deef4a8f495248c8deccb OP_EQUAL
address
3KsPtQkC7GPiEaYqe6nZ3qfL8ukqWERcW4
transaction
65167ecd5b61f8dcbeb5110fca44adb15d0aa558c587304d14a7fcba829f62a2
confirmations
378384
spent
true